Record number: 6, Textual support number: 1 DEF
A clay mineral of the kaolinite-serpentinite group with three polymorphs, halloysite, kaolinite and nacrite. 2, record 6, English, - dickite
Record number: 6, Textual support number: 1 CONT
Prior to dickite being established as a new mineral species by Ross and Kerr (1930) there was considerable confusion in the literature with kaolinite, nacrite and dickite all described under the name kaolinite. ... The type locality for dickite is Pant-y-Gaseg Mine, Trwyn-Bychan, Anglesey. This mineral is most commonly found in hydrothermal vein deposits and as an authigenic mineral (a mineral which has grown after the sediment was deposited) in sedimentary rocks. 2, record 6, English, - dickite
Record number: 6, Textual support number: 1 OBS
Dickite is named after Allan B. Dick, who provided a detailed description of this mineral from Trwyn-Bychan in northern Anglesey (Dick 1888, 1908). 2, record 6, English, - dickite
Record number: 6, Textual support number: 2 OBS
Chemical formula: Al2Si2O5(OH)4 3, record 6, English, - dickite

Record number: 11, Textual support number: 1 CONT
Mineralogy and geology of the Maungaparerua halloysite deposit in New Zealand.... The halloysite deposit was formed by hydrothermal alteration of rhyolite flow rocks. Superimposed on the hydrothermally altered halloysite is deep intensive surficial weathering resulting from the humid climate on the extreme tip of the North Island. The deposit has been drilled and the cores have been analyzed mineralogically and chemically. Drilling has shown that the... altered rocks contain about 50% quartz and fine amorphous silica and 50% of a mix of halloysite, kaolinite, and allophane with a small amount of plagioclase feldspar in the coarse fraction. The upper 8-30 m, with an average of 15 m, of the halloysite alteration deposit consists of relatively soft clay. 2, record 11, English, - alteration%20deposit
